Valgrind是一款广泛使用的开源内存检测工具,它可以帮助开发人员检测和调试应用程序中的内存错误。在本文中,我将向您介绍在Ubuntu操作系统下安装Valgrind的详细步骤,并提供一些示例代码来演示其使用方法。
步骤1:更新软件包列表
在开始安装Valgrind之前,我们首先需要更新Ubuntu软件包列表。打开终端,并执行以下命令:
sudo apt update
步骤2:安装Valgrind
通过以下命令安装Valgrind:
sudo apt install valgrind
在安装过程中,系统可能会要求您提供管理员密码以完成安装。
步骤3:验证安装
安装完成后,我们可以通过运行以下命令来验证Valgrind是否成功安装:
valgrind --version
如果安装成功,您将看到Valgrind的版本信息。
步骤4:使用Valgrind检测内存错误
现在,让我们来看一个简单的示例代码,演示如何使用Valgrind检测内存错误。请在您喜欢的文本编辑器中创建一个名为example.c
的文件,并将以下代码复制粘贴到文件中: